Are you having issues making the perspective view realistic? If that is the issue, there is this thing in art called the "vanishing point". It is the point that where everything vanishes. I'll show you some examples.
Image
Here's a great image that I found to demonstrate multiple vanishing points.
Image

If you are using this as a reference to model from, stop. When modeling something to be very precise, you should always have a front view, a top view, and a right side view. Architects and such called this isometric view.
Image
Note: Isometric view is not perspective-like.
